Lawful Remedies Readily Available



When lease offenses take place, landlords have several lawful solutions offered to resolve these problems successfully. One typical solution is providing an official notice to the occupant, detailing the specific infraction and supplying a duration for modification. If the renter falls short to comply, property managers might go after expulsion proceedings, relying on local regulations. Additionally, proprietors can seek monetary damages for any type of economic losses sustained due to the offense. Arbitration is another alternative, permitting both celebrations to discuss a resolution without lawsuits. If infractions are extreme or repetitive, landlords might also consider lease termination. Consulting a property owner lawyer can give support on the most effective training course of action, making sure that all solutions line up with appropriate laws and laws.


The Eviction Process and Lawful Factors To Consider



Although the eviction procedure can differ considerably by territory, it generally complies with a structured lawful structure that landlords should stick to in order to secure their legal rights. Originally, property owners should offer lessees with a proper notice, defining the reason for expulsion and providing an assigned timeframe to treat the circumstance or vacate the premises. If the renter stops working to conform, property managers can submit an eviction legal action in the proper court. Upon receiving a judgment, landlords may get a writ of ownership, enabling them to recover their building. It is essential for proprietors to comprehend regional laws and guidelines regulating the expulsion procedure, as improper procedures can bring about delays or termination of the situation, jeopardizing their capability to regain property.




Documentation and Document Keeping



Effective documents and document keeping are important for property managers handling occupant conflicts. Precise documents provide a clear timeline of events, including interaction, lease contracts, and repayment histories. This info can be vital in demonstrating and settling disputes compliance with lawful commitments. Landlords ought to preserve in-depth notes on renter interactions, consisting of any type of complaints, upkeep demands, and feedbacks. Keeping copies of all communication, such as letters and e-mails, guarantees that there is a dependable recommendation for any issues that may occur. Furthermore, pictures of home conditions can work as important evidence in conflicts. By systematically organizing these records, landlords can successfully support their setting and navigate difficulties with confidence, therefore reducing misunderstandings and cultivating an extra favorable landlord-tenant partnership.
